Bycatch Reporting Amendments to Pacific Islands Fishery Ecosystem Plans
NOAA Fisheries announces amendments to the Pacific Islands region fishery ecosystem plans. The amendments ensure these plans clearly describe the bycatch reporting methods used to assess the amount and type of bycatch in the fisheries.

Framework Adjustment 66 to the Northeast Multispecies Fishery Management Plan
We are proposing Framework Adjustment 66 to the Northeast Multispecies Fishery Management Plan (FMP). The action would set specifications for 8 stocks and modify some accountability measure triggers.
